#12ec18 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#12ec18 is composed of 7.1% red, 92.5%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.8%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 121.7 degrees, a saturation of 85.8% and a lightness of 49.8%. #12ec18 color hex could be obtained by blending #24ff30 with #00d900. Closest websafe color is: #00ff00.

#12ec18 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#12ec18 has RGB values of R:18, G:236,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.9,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 1240088.
